From 6285413dd9acfff9f3df09d531d9fae1b50f66da Mon Sep 17 00:00:00 2001 From: FusionPBX Date: Tue, 30 Jul 2024 11:34:47 -0600 Subject: [PATCH] Fix a bug to delete email after send or forward --- .../app/voicemail/resources/functions/send_email.lua | 9 +++++---- 1 file changed, 5 insertions(+), 4 deletions(-) diff --git a/app/switch/resources/scripts/app/voicemail/resources/functions/send_email.lua b/app/switch/resources/scripts/app/voicemail/resources/functions/send_email.lua index 3562e03ce8..819dc7fabc 100644 --- a/app/switch/resources/scripts/app/voicemail/resources/functions/send_email.lua +++ b/app/switch/resources/scripts/app/voicemail/resources/functions/send_email.lua @@ -1,5 +1,5 @@ -- Part of FusionPBX --- Copyright (C) 2013 - 2020 Mark J Crane +-- Copyright (C) 2013 - 2024 Mark J Crane -- All rights reserved. -- -- Redistribution and use in source and binary forms, with or without @@ -199,10 +199,11 @@ link_address = http_protocol.."://"..domain_name..project_path; --set proper delete status - if (voicemail_local_after_email == "false" and voicemail_local_after_forward == "false") then - local local_after_email = "false"; + local local_after_email = ''; + if (voicemail_local_after_email == "false" or voicemail_local_after_forward == "false") then + local_after_email = "false"; else - local local_after_email = "true"; + local_after_email = "true"; end --prepare the headers